Properties and nature of Be stars 21. The long-term and the orbital variations of V832 Cyg = 59 Cyg Harmanec P., Bozic H., Percy J., Yang S., Ruzdjak D., Sudar D., Wolf M., Illiev L., Huang L., Buil C., Eenens P. <Astron. Astrophys. 387, 580 (2002)> =2002A&A...387..580H 2002A&A...387..580H
ADC_Keywords: Stars, emission ; Binaries, spectroscopic ; Photometry, UBV ; Spectrophotometry Keywords: stars: emission-line, Be - stars: binaries: close - stars: binaries: spectroscopic - stars: fundamental parameters - stars: individual: V832 Cyg Description: An analysis of numerous homogenized UBV photoelectric observations and red spectra of the Be star from several observatories is presented.
